Diplomarbeit Doku 031217_final_2 - Universität Bremen
Diplomarbeit Doku 031217_final_2 - Universität Bremen
Diplomarbeit Doku 031217_final_2 - Universität Bremen
Erfolgreiche ePaper selbst erstellen
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.
6. Algorithmen zur teilautonomen Umgebungserfassung<br />
6.2.1 Ermittlung des Satzes zu bestimmender Fakten<br />
Die Definition 4-5 auf Seite 42 besagt, dass eine erfolgreiche Situationserfassung nur bei der<br />
Bestimmung aller innerhalb einer abstrakten Ablaufstruktur interessierenden Fakten möglich<br />
ist. Es ist also die Generierung der Gesamtfaktenmenge M F,det erforderlich. Die dafür notwendigen<br />
Elemente wurden durch die Definition 5-2 (Monitoring-Faktum Fact mon ) und Definition<br />
5-3 (Monitoring-Situation S mon ) auf Seite 48f eingeführt. Im Folgenden wird der Algorithmus<br />
zur Ermittlung der Menge zu bestimmender Fakten beschrieben.<br />
Algorithmus 6-3: Ermittlung der Menge zu bestimmender Fakten<br />
M F,det<br />
* = { }<br />
Start<br />
'<br />
mon<br />
∃S<br />
∈M<br />
| ∀OI<br />
∈M<br />
− : ja M F,det<br />
= M FG<br />
(S mon<br />
’)<br />
S<br />
OI ∈S<br />
'<br />
mon<br />
OI<br />
phys<br />
nein<br />
∀Smon ∈M S<br />
M<br />
Fac, int<br />
( Smon<br />
) = fM<br />
,M ( Smon<br />
)<br />
CS<br />
Fac,int<br />
∀ fac ∈ M ( S ) : fac<br />
Fac, int<br />
mon<br />
⎯→<br />
fac<br />
det<br />
*<br />
det<br />
*<br />
det<br />
M F, = M F, ∪ { facdet<br />
}<br />
M F,det<br />
= M F,det<br />
*<br />
Ende<br />
Bild 6-7: Flussdiagramm zum Algorithmus 6-3<br />
Nach vorangegangener vollständiger Expansion eines Situationsgraphen steht die Gesamtmenge<br />
M S der innerhalb einer abstrakten Ablaufstruktur PS A gültigen Situationen zur Verfügung.<br />
Jede Situation S mon kann über ihre Methode f MCS,MFac,int die Gesamtmenge der interessierenden<br />
Fakten M Fac,int (S mon ) liefern. Die darin enthaltenen bewerteten Fakten werden in unbewertete<br />
Fakten gemäß Definition 4-3 auf Seite 41 umgewandelt und zur temporären Menge<br />
der zu bestimmenden Fakten M F,det * hinzugefügt, sofern sie darin noch nicht enthalten sind.<br />
Ist dieser Vorgang für alle Situationen aus PS A vollzogen, so stellt die temporäre Menge<br />
M F,det * die gesuchte Gesamtmenge M F,det der zu bestimmenden Fakten dar. Für den Fall, dass<br />
in der abstrakten Ablaufstruktur eine Situation S mit nur einer Kontaktsituation enthalten ist,<br />
74